The painting Flight of the Soul had been painted based off Tsvaygenbaum dreams. Since artist moved to the USA, in his dreams Israel Tsvaygenbaum have seen the flights of his soul over his hometown city, Derbent. Tsvaygenbaum love his life in the USA, but his soul still periodically hovers over places where he spent his childhood. Tsvaygenbaum enjoy the flights that his soul takes.
Fine artist Israel Tsvaygenbaum was born in Derbent, Dagestan, Russia. He is a graduate of the Izberbash College in Izberbash, Dagestan, Russia, and holds a Master of Fine Arts from the University of Krasnodar, Russia. In 1980, Israel organized an artist's group called COLORIT that of exhibited in many cities in Russia. Israel has exhibited in Russia and the United States, and a number of his works are in the collection of the Museum of Imitative Arts, Derbent. Other works can be seen in private collections in nine countries, including Austria, Bulgaria, France, Israel, Netherlands, Russia, the United Kingdom and the US.
